Nevada SB 93 (80) — Revises provisions relating to the Nevada Commission for Persons Who Are Deaf, Hard of Hearing or Speech Impaired. (BDR 38-449)

AN ACT relating to persons with disabilities; transferring the Nevada Commission for Persons Who Are Deaf, Hard

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2019-01-24T08:00:00+00:00 Prefiled. Referred to Committee on Health and Human Services. To printer. introduction, referral-committee
  • 2019-01-25T08:00:00+00:00 From printer.
  • 2019-02-04T08:00:00+00:00 Read first time. To committee. reading-1
  • 2019-02-24T08:00:00+00:00 Notice of eligibility for exemption.
  • 2019-02-28T08:00:00+00:00 From committee: Do pass. committee-passage
  • 2019-03-01T08:00:00+00:00 Read second time. Taken from General File. Re-referred to Committee on Finance. To committee. Exemption effective. reading-2
  • 2019-06-02T07:00:00+00:00 From committee: Amend, and do pass as amended. Placed on General File. Read third time. Amended. (Amend. No. 1095.) Reprinting dispensed with. Read third time. Passed, as amended. Title approved, as amended. (Yeas: 21, Nays: None.) To printer. From printer. To engrossment. Engrossed. First reprint. To Assembly. In Assembly. Read first time. Referred to Committee on Ways and Means. To committee. committee-passage
  • 2019-06-03T07:00:00+00:00 From committee: Do pass. Declared an emergency measure under the Constitution. Read third time. Passed. Title approved. (Yeas: 41, Nays: None, Vacant: 1.) To Senate. In Senate. To enrollment. committee-passage
  • 2019-06-06T07:00:00+00:00 Enrolled and delivered to Governor. executive-receipt
  • 2019-06-07T07:00:00+00:00 Approved by the Governor. executive-signature
  • 2019-06-10T07:00:00+00:00 Chapter 505.
